Red Wings assign Aubry and McCollum, place three on injured reserve
By @MichaelCaples – The Detroit Red Wings continued with roster moves today, sending two players to Grand Rapids and placing three on injured reserve lists. The team sent forward Louis-Marc Aubry and goaltender Tom McCollum to their AHL affiliate. Meanwhile, they placed Pavel Datsyuk, Anthony Mantha and Andy Miele (Grosse Pointe Woods) on injured reserve.…

Darkangelo, Keller picked for Team USA’s Four Nations Cup roster
By @MichaelCaples – USA Hockey announced their roster for the upcoming Four Nations Cup today, and two Michigan natives made the cut. Shiann Darkangelo (Brighton) and Megan Keller (Farmington) will represent the Mitten at the tournament, which will take place Nov. 4-8 at Interior Savings Centre in Kamloops, British Columbia. Michigan State announces Munn Ice Arena upgrades
By @MichaelCaples – Over the next 12 months, the Munn Ice Arena face-lift will continue to enhance the home of the Spartans. This spring, the arena’s HVAC systems, ice surface, dasher boards and glass were all completely replaced at a cost of more than $6 million. Now, the university has announced a series of…
